Semax Amidate Intranasal Research: Delivery Method Comparison

- Intranasal (olfactory/trigeminal)
- 60–70%
- 30–45 minutes
- Requires proper spray technique; nasal congestion reduces absorption
- Gold standard for semax research. Bypasses BBB, achieves highest CNS concentrations with minimal systemic exposure
- Subcutaneous injection
- <5%
- 90–120 minutes
- Requires blood-brain barrier penetration; 95% metabolized before reaching CNS
- Ineffective for cognitive research. Achieves systemic levels but negligible brain tissue concentration
- Oral administration
- <1%
- Not applicable
- Complete first-pass hepatic metabolism; peptide bonds cleaved in GI tract before absorption
- Not viable. Semax is enzymatically degraded in the stomach and does not survive GI transit intact
- Intravenous infusion
- <3% (CNS)
- 60–90 minutes (blood); negligible CNS penetration
- Blood-brain barrier excludes hydrophilic peptides; efflux transporters pump semax back into circulation
- High serum levels but low brain penetration. Unsuitable for neurotropic research applications
